The City of Altamont council on Feb. 26 authorized the city administrator to solicit requests for qualifications for pre-construction engineering and project management on the KDOT-funded sidewalk project. Councilmember Kyle Wiford moved the action and Councilmember Lyle Sykes seconded; the minutes record the motion as carried but do not provide a roll-call tally.
Staff reported that office personnel finalized temporary easement construction forms needed for the work and that utility relocations will be required under the sidewalk grant. Utility staff said gas meters were installed or moved to 412 Washington Ave. and 505 Virginia Ave. to accommodate the project and that three utility locates were called in for upcoming relocation work. No construction contract was awarded at the meeting; the next procedural step recorded is issuance of RFQs and subsequent selection of pre-construction services.
